The Heirloom Artistry of the April Cornell Milene Cotton Pinafore Midi Dress Sage Green

The Milene Pinafore Dress is a celebration of texture and heritage craftsmanship. The standout feature is the hand-crochet neckline, a delicate architectural detail that frames the face and adds a vintage-inspired touch that is rare in modern fashion. This is paired with genuine shell buttons, providing a subtle, iridescent shimmer that complements the muted, earthy tones of the Sage Green fabric. It is a dress designed for the woman who values the "slow fashion" movement and the intricate stories told through needlework.

Versatile Pinafore Styling

One of the most functional pieces in the April Cornell collection, the April Cornell Milene Cotton Pinafore Midi Dress Sage Green silhouette offers endless styling possibilities. For a classic, modest look, pair the Milene with a classic T-shirt to create a cohesive, tonal ensemble. As the temperature rises, the dress transitions effortlessly into a standalone sundress. The pieced-in waistbandand gentle gathers create a graceful, feminine drape that moves beautifully, whether you're strolling through a farmer's market or hosting a garden brunch.

Thoughtful Utility & Natural Fibers

April Cornell knows that a favorite dress must be as practical as it is beautiful. The Milene includes deep side-seam pockets, ensuring your essentials are always within reach. The 100% woven cotton fabric is lightweight yet durable, offering a crispness that stays fresh throughout the day while providing superior moisture-wicking properties compared to synthetic blends. At a 47-inch midi length, it provides elegant, mid-calf coverage that pairs perfectly with leather sandals or vintage-inspired flats. It is a true "forever piece" that softens and gains character with every wash.
